## Authentication

The Brindlecask bloom filter sits in front of the Coppervane key-value store and rejects lookups for keys that were never written, cutting read load by roughly 40%. Release managers should note the filter is rebuilt on each deploy, so the first five minutes after cutover show elevated misses. All rebuild jobs authenticate against the Coppervane admin endpoint using the key below.

service key, yafof-yawip: kto23_qlEgLWvvEV42YPcfBkq4o77

FAQ: Why does the Level 6 roof-terrace door stick?

Contractors working at Brindlemoor Court often report that the roof-terrace door on Level 6 jams, particularly in damp weather. The frame has swollen and a permanent fix is scheduled, but until then the door needs a firm push at the top corner. Do not force the handle, as this trips the alarm contact. If the door will not open, use the keypad reader beside it rather than propping the stairwell door. Enter the contractor access code shown below.

staff pass of baweg-bawep = bdg-AIU-1

## Cold Starts — Fenwick Functions Runbook

Our serverless handlers on the Fenwick platform can take 4–9 seconds to cold start when the image cache is empty, which happens after regional failovers or image pushes. We mitigate this with a warmer that pings each handler on a schedule and keeps a small pool of pre-initialized instances. If customers report timeouts in the first minute after a deploy, check warmer health before anything else. The warmer and the runtime both read the configuration values below.

deployment values, hadug-yahif:
fraiel:
  pin: 3533
  tenant: caswyn
  seal: seal_cd807953
  metrics_host: metrics.fraiel.novaccloud.internal
  standby_team: zorox
  escalation: istox-istath
  nonce: 46954f

## Fix audio drift in Hallwright guide app

Fixes stuttering playback reported by visitors at the Verrow Gallery exhibit. Root cause: buffer underruns on older devices when switching tracks near beacons. Support team: tell users to update; no settings changes needed on their end. This PR enlarges the prefetch buffer and adds a beacon debounce. The tuned values are listed here.

tuning table, fajop-hafog:
WEIGHTS = {
    "soriel": 277,
    "belael": 101,
}